Iran has agreed to renew talks with world powers on reviving a nuclear deal on 29 November after a five-month hole, with the US urging a fast decision.
The announcement of oblique negotiations in Vienna comes as stress mounts on Iran, with western nations warning that the clerical state’s nuclear work is advancing to harmful ranges and Israel threatening to assault.
EU envoy Enrique Mora, who led six rounds of talks earlier this 12 months and not too long ago flew to Tehran to hunt progress, will once more chair the 29 November assembly, the EU introduced.
President Joe Biden took workplace hoping to return to the 2015 settlement from which his predecessor Donald Trump bolted. However the talks earlier this 12 months did not safe a breakthrough with Iran, which requested a pause after the June election of a brand new hardline president, Ebrahim Raisi.
In Washington, state division spokesman Ned Value mentioned the US believed it was potential to rapidly resolve the “comparatively small variety of points that remained excellent on the finish of June”.
“We consider that if the Iranians are critical, we are able to handle to do this in comparatively quick order,” Value informed reporters.
“However we’ve additionally been clear, together with as this pause has dragged on for a while, that this window of alternative is not going to be open endlessly.”
Trump slapped sweeping sanctions on Iran as he withdrew the US in 2018, main Tehran to take steps out of compliance with the deal by means of which it had been drastically scaling again delicate nuclear work.
Iran needs a lifting of all US sanctions however the Biden administration says that it’s going to solely negotiate about measures taken by Trump over the nuclear programme, reminiscent of a unilateral ban on oil gross sales, not steps imposed due to considerations reminiscent of human rights.
Iran additionally needs commitments that the USA will keep dedicated to the deal – an unlikely proposition in Washington, the place Trump’s Republican get together, emboldened by a state election win on Tuesday, fiercely opposes Biden’s diplomacy with Iran.
“The American president lacks authority and refuses to supply ensures,” Iran’s prime safety official, Ali Shamkhani, wrote on Twitter because the talks have been introduced.
“If that doesn’t change, the results of the negotiations is already clear.”
The deputy international minister, Ali Bagheri, Iran’s lead negotiator, confirmed the 29 November resumption of talks and mentioned the aim can be “the removing of illegal and inhumane sanctions”.
Including to US frustrations, Iran has refused to satisfy straight with the US envoy, Robert Malley, so as an alternative European mediators need to shuttle between lodges in Vienna.
Britain, China, France, Germany and Russia stay within the cope with Iran and can participate within the negotiations, the EU assertion mentioned.
European powers have more and more voiced alarm at Iran’s nuclear work throughout the standstill in negotiations, warning that Tehran’s progress will likely be so superior {that a} return to the settlement will likely be ineffective.
